One of the key regulatory factors that affects the supply and demand of CAS 55824-13-0 is government regulations. Different countries have different regulations in place regarding the production, import, and use of chemicals. These regulations can vary in terms of their strictness and requirements, which can have a direct impact on the availability and accessibility of CAS 55824-13-0 in different markets.
In the United States, for example, the Environmental Protection Agency (EPA) regulates the production and use of chemicals through the Toxic Substances Control Act (TSCA). Under this act, chemical manufacturers are required to submit premanufacture notices to the EPA before producing or importing new chemicals, including CAS 55824-13-0. This regulatory process can sometimes be time-consuming and costly, which can affect the supply of CAS 55824-13-0 in the US market.
Similarly, in the European Union, chemicals are regulated under the Registration, Evaluation, Authorization, and Restriction of Chemicals (REACH) regulation. This regulation requires companies to register their chemicals with the European Chemicals Agency (ECHA) and provide detailed information on their properties and uses. The strict requirements of REACH can pose challenges for companies looking to supply CAS 55824-13-0 in the European market, which can impact the overall demand for the compound.
